One of the most beloved and well known prairie grasses for its beautiful yellow autumn color and showy seed heads that persist well into winter. Tall and robust, this species can withstand harsh dry summers. It is an excellent source of food and cover for a variety of insects, birds and mammals. Apart from being an essential prairie plant, Switchgrass is also becoming increasingly popular as a sustainable source for alternative fuel.
| Botanical Name: Panicum virgatum | Common Name: Switch Grass |
| Color: Green | Soil Moisture: Wet Mesic to Dry |
| Bloom Time: May - September | Soil Type: Clay, Loam, Peat, Sand |
| Height: 4 - 6' | Wetland Indicator: FAC+ |
| Sun Exposure: Full Sun | Seeds per Oz: 14000 |
